Understanding Chronic Liver Disease 

For decades, chronic liver disease was believed to be irreversible, but with emerging scientific research, is there a way to reverse the condition? 

The etiology spectrum for chronic liver damage progression is broad, ranging from toxin exposure, substance use, infection, metabolic or genetic disorders. Cirrhosis of the liver, or liver cirrhosis, accounts for the last stage of liver damage. This stage is associated with disrupted liver architecture, widespread nodule formation, neo-angiogenesis, vascular disruption, and extracellular matrix disposition [1]. In 2021, an estimated incidence of liver disease was reported to be 58,417,006 cases, among which cirrhosis alone accounted for 1,425,142 deaths [2].

What are the Causes of Liver Cirrhosis?

Liver Cirrhosis Causes involve widespread factors, including:

  • Alcoholism: Long-term excessive alcohol abuse damages the liver severely
  • Viral Hepatitis: Chronic hepatitis B or C infection induces liver inflammation and scarring
  • Non-Alcoholic Fatty Liver Disease (NAFLD): The existence of co-morbid conditions like obesity, metabolic Disorder (type 2 diabetes), etc., contributes to fat accumulation in the liver
  • Genetic Factors: Wilson’s disease (toxic copper accumulation in the liver), cystic fibrosis, or hemochromatosis
  • Autoimmune Disorder: Autoimmune Hepatitis, primary biliary cholangitis and primary sclerosing cholangitis lead to chronic liver inflammation or damage
  • Bile Duct Blockage: Chronic pancreatitis, gallstone, etc potentially lead to bile duct blockage
  • Toxin Exposure: Certain medications, excessive analgesic use, or industrial toxin exposure

What are the Stages of Liver Cirrhosis?

Cirrhosis of the Liver stages are roughly subcategorized into four stages, including:

  • Compensated Cirrhosis: Initial stage compensated with mild damage. Minor scarring of liver tissue, major liver function isn’t disrupted. This stage remains asymptomatic. 
  • Moderate Fibrosis: The scarring in liver tissue builds up, and the adequate blood flow in the liver is disrupted. Symptoms include occasional abdominal discomfort, and slight fluid retention builds up in the abdomen or legs.
  • Advanced Cirrhosis: The damage becomes more severe or advanced. Blood flow in the liver is critically compromised, while liver function begins to decline. The major symptoms include persistent fatigue, ascites, edema, jaundice and brushing.
  • End-Stage Cirrhosis: Known as end stage live disease (ESLD), this is the final stage of liver disease, creating life-threatening complications. The major symptoms include severe fatigue, weakness, severe jaundice, cognitive impairment, life-threatening complications, etc.

What Mechanism Leads to Cirrhosis of the Liver?

The key cellular or molecular mechanism involved in liver cirrhosis development includes:

  • Activation of hepatic stellate cells into myofibroblasts and an increase in collagen production
  • Release of inflammatory markers from Kupffer cells
  • Degeneration of hepatocytes, regenerative nodules grow as compensation, resulting in fibrous scarring
  • The sinusoidal endothelial cells lose their pores (fenestrations) and grow into the basement basements

What are the Symptoms of Liver Cirrhosis?

Liver cirrhosis symptoms become evident with disease progression. With liver function decline, bile juice leaks into the bloodstream, resulting in certain symptoms, including:

  • Jaundice
  • Daker urine colour
  • Lighter coloured stool
  • Digestive issue
  • Musty-smelling breath
  • Pruritus (itchy skin without visible rash)

Further, with disease progression nutritional status, hormonal status, fluid retention, etc. occurs. This results in symptoms including:

  • Spoon nails, Terry’s nail, or nail clubbing
  • Petechiae (tiny red spots on skin)
  • Spider angiomas
  • Bleeding bruising
  • Ascites (swollen abdomen)
  • Edema (swollen face, ankles, hands, or feet)

At ESLD, certain complications significantly appears including:

  • Portal hypertension (liver scarring)
  • Hypersplenism (enlarged or overactive spleen)
  • Hepatopulmonary syndrome (Respiratory problem)
  • Hepatorenal syndrome (Kidney failure)
  • Liver cancer

Can Chronic Liver Disease Be Cured? The Scientific Reality

The current Liver Cirrhosis Treatment lacks definite curative options. The common options include:

  • Palliative Care: Antivirals for treating viral Hepatitis, immunosuppressants or corticosteroids for combating autoimmune problems. 
  • Lifestyle Changes: At the early stage, avoiding alcohol abuse, maintaining a healthy weight, etc.
  • Surgery: At the advanced stage, liver surgery (removal of scarred part) relieves symptoms or other complications
  • Transplantation: At ESLD, liver transplantation remains the only option, as there is complete disruption of the liver’s ability to regenerate or function. Liver transplantation is tedious as there is a serious shortage of compatible donors. Other risks include immunosuppression, surgical complications, recurrent diseases, etc.

The Shift Toward Disease Modification: Can Liver Damage Be Reversed?

Researchers widely used mesenchymal stem cells (MSCs) to facilitate liver recovery.  Currently, preliminary evidence showed effectiveness and safety of stem cells used for liver cirrhosis patients. The evidence displayed:

  • Hepatocyte Regeneration: MSCs differentiate into distinct cell types in the body, including liver tissue. The release of growth factors and cytokines promotes tissue regeneration and differentiation, and promotes tissue homeostasis.
  • Anti-Inflammation: MSCs release anti-inflammatory cytokines that regulate immune infiltration, hepatocyte apoptosis, and upregulate antioxidant levels. Studies reflected the role of inflammatory signals in promoting mesenchymal to epithelial transformation and suppress HSCs differentiation into fibrogenic myofibroblast. 

Currently, there are more than 100+ clinical trials ongoing that are exploring stem cell therapy against chronic liver disease. The study confirmed the safety and tolerance of the therapy. The studies reflect the importance of cell quality, source, isolation technique and administration method in the success of the therapy.
